Agentivity and Causation: Data from Hare "This paper represents part of an investigation into the nature of agentivity and its status as a universal syntactic and semantic category. We will investigate certain semantic restrictions on eligibility for subject of a transitive verb in Hare, a Mackenzie Valley Athapaskan language, and the semantic significance of the grammatical mechanism used to attribute causal function to one class of quasi-agents which are ineligible for transitive subject status. Finally I will suggest that these data constitute evidence for a multifactoral prototype definition of transitivity." ca.12 pp. Comments: Draft: Not for citation. Comments and criticisms welcome.
